The quadrature phase shift keying qpsk is a variation of bpsk, and it is also a double side band suppressed carrier dsbsc modulation scheme, which sends two bits of digital information at a time, called as bigits instead of the conversion of digital bits into a series of digital stream, it converts them into bit pairs. Qpsk is a form of phase modulation technique, in which two information bits combined as one symbol are modulated at once, selecting one of the four possible carrier phase shift states. I know that qpsk signal points are at 0,90,180,270 oqpsk the bit period of quadrature component is shifted by one bit period pi4qpsk signal points are at 45,5,225,315. In qpsk, the data bits to be modulated are grouped into symbols, each containing two bits, and each symbol can take on one of four possible values. Phaseshift keying psk is a digital modulation process which conveys data by changing modulating the phase of a constant frequency reference signal the carrier wave.
